Subject: DR drill — Routewise assignment heuristic

Hi,

For Thursday's disaster-recovery drill we will fail over the Routewise driver-assignment heuristic to the Calverton standby cluster. Assignments will run in shadow mode for one hour; no live dispatches are affected. Your review scope covers the failover audit trail only. To open the sealed drill logs, use the recovery passphrase below.

recovery phrase for fajeg-kawep: druix-gorius-briax-ulaeth-fraox-lammir-pelox-jormir-pelwyn-julir

Ticket: Drift in Harkell search tuning config

The relevance tuning values on the canary node no longer match the release branch. Someone adjusted field boosts and the phrase-match penalty directly in production during last week's hotfix and skipped the PR. Release 9.2 should ship with the reviewed values, not the ad-hoc ones. The approved configuration for sign-off is as follows.

deployment values, kafog-tawip:
[istwyn]
host = istwyn.nelvrosys.internal
user = istwyn_svc
database = istwyn_prod

Heads up: if the Lintrock baseline file in the Quarrow repo drifts from main, CI fails with a "stale baseline" error even when the code is fine. Quick fix is to regenerate the baseline on a clean checkout and re-push. If a customer build is blocked, confirm the failing run matches the token below before escalating.

build token for yadug-yagag: htk21_c863c33eb8b82c0c9c152

The breaker around the Fernwick quote API trips too eagerly. Half-open probes should back off exponentially, not retry every second — that's what hammered Fernwick during last week's brownout. Also move the thresholds out of the handler into config so ops can tune without a deploy. Use the values below as defaults when you extract them.

constants for kaduf-hadup:
QUOTAS = {
    "zorath": 2,
    "ralael": 5,
}